问题内容: 如何将十进制转换为以下格式的十六进制(至少两位,零填充,没有0x前缀)? 输入: 输出: 输入: 输出: 我尝试过,但似乎它显示了第一个示例,但没有显示第二个示例。 问题答案: 将该功能与格式一起使用。 该部分要求使用至少2位数字,并使用零将其填充到长度,表示小写的十六进制。 的 格式规范的迷你语言 也给你大写十六进制输出,并且可以前缀字段宽度与以包括或前缀(取决于你阉羊使用或作为格式
对于压缩存储稀疏矩阵,无论是使用三元组 顺序表,还是使用行逻辑链接的顺序表,归根结底是使用数组存储稀疏矩阵。介于数组 "不利于插入和删除数据" 的特点,以上两种压缩存储方式都不适合解决类似 "向矩阵中添加或删除非 0 元素" 的问题。 例如,A 和 B 分别为两个矩阵,在实现 "将矩阵 B 加到矩阵 A 上" 的操作时,矩阵 A 中的元素会发生很大的变化,之前的非 0 元素可能变为 0,而 0 元
本章讲述的是 Python 里面最有用的一种内置类型:列表。你还能在本章中学到更多关于类的内容,你还会看到如果同一个对象有多个名字会有什么情况发生。 10.1 列表也是序列 和字符串差不多,列表是一系列的数值的序列。在字符串里面,这些值是字符;在列表里面,这些值可以是任意类型的。一个列表中的值一般叫做列表的元素,有时候也叫列表项。 创建一个新的列表有好几种方法;最简单的方法就是把列表的元素用方括号
在这个 Matplotlib 教程中,我们将介绍如何处理 unix 时间戳的转换,然后在图形中绘制日期戳。 使用 Yahoo Finance API,你会注意到,如果你使用较大的时间间隔,如1y(一年),你会得到我们一直在使用的日期戳,但如果你使用10d(10 天),反之你会得到 unix 时间的时间戳。 Unix 时间是 1970 年 1 月 1 日以后的秒数,它是跨程序的标准化时间表示方法。
写这本书的初衷是因为接触区块链比较早,并写了一些文章,所以很多朋友加我微信、QQ聊,其中包括开发者、大小公司的创始人、高管。问了很多问题,因为时间关系,我也无法一一作答。另外,多家出版社希望我写一本区块链书籍,我知道出纸质书流程很长,对文字也要字斟句酌,对于创业者来说,确实没有那么多时间去独自写一本书,因此婉言谢绝了。 基于以上原因,综合考虑下来决定写一本以太坊电子书,很多人有这个需求,所以会很有
内容提要 本章简要介绍了当前http协议的一些局限和不足的地方,并由此引出了正在研讨和优化的版本http-ng协议! http发展中存在的问题 1、http相当复杂,由此实现http软件是相当复杂的 2、扩展性不好 3、性能不好,有些造成时延较大 4、传输依赖性,http是依赖于tcp/ip协议的 HTTP-NG的活动 http-ng的出现正式为了修正http存在的复杂性高、可扩展性差、性能不好、
简介 支持向量机方法是建立在统计学习理论的VC维理论和结构风险最小原理基础上的,根据有限的样本信息在模型的复杂性(即对特定训练样本的学习精度)和学习能力(即无错误地识别任意样本的能力)之间寻求最佳折中,以求获得最好的推广能力 。 总体概述: 在机器学习中,支持向量机(SVM,还支持矢量网络)是与相关的学习算法有关的监督学习模型,可以分析数据,识别模式,用于分类和回归分析。给定一组训练样本,每个标记
上一章中,我们写了一个使用哈希的Map接口的实现。我们期望这个版本更快,因为它搜索的列表较短,但增长顺序仍然是线性的。 如果存在n个条目和k个子映射,则子映射的大小平均为n/k,这仍然与n成正比。但是,如果我们与n一起增加k,我们可以限制n/k的大小。 例如,假设每次n超过k的时候,我们都使k加倍;在这种情况下,每个映射的条目的平均数量将小于1,并且几乎总是小于10,只要散列函数能够很好地展开键。
在本章中,我定义了一个比MyLinearMap更好的Map接口实现,MyBetterMap,并引入哈希,这使得MyBetterMap效率更高。 10.1 哈希 为了提高MyLinearMap的性能,我们将编写一个新的类,它被称为MyBetterMap,它包含MyLinearMap对象的集合。它在内嵌的映射之间划分键,因此每个映射中的条目数量更小,这加快了findEntry,以及依赖于它的方法的速度
数据科学家们经常面对世界的是或不是的问题。你在这个课程中看到了一些这样的问题的例子: 巧克力对你有好处吗? Broad Street 水泵的水是否会导致霍乱? 加州的人口统计在过去的十年中有所改变吗? 我们是否回答这些问题取决于我们的数据。加州的人口普查数据可以解决人口统计的问题,而答案几乎没有任何不确定性。我们知道 Broad Street 水泵的水源受到霍乱病人的污染,所以我们可以很好地猜测它
文件 文件的基本概念 所谓“文件”是指一组相关数据的有序集合。 这个数据集有一个名称,叫做文件名。 实际上在前面的各章中我们已经多次使用了文件,例如源程序文件、目标文件、可执行文件、库文件 (头文件)等。文件通常是驻留在外部介质(如磁盘等)上的, 在使用时才调入内存中来。从不同的角度可对文件作不同的分类。从用户的角度看,文件可分为普通文件和设备文件两种。 普通文件是指驻留在磁盘或其它外部介质上的一
每个人的推理有好有坏,而逻辑是一种推理科学。它可以使我们认清楚:好的推理可以导引出真理,坏的推理则会给我们带来厄运,并导致我们每天不停地犯错。 推理是训练判断能力的一种行为、过程或者艺术;推理是在论证中使用理性判断的一种能力或者行为;推理是论证和推论的结合体;推理代表理性的力量;推理是论证、讨论和辩论。”斯图尔特说:“推理这个词语,远不止它的字面意义那么简单。在日常的普遍的谈话中,凭借推理能力,我
alpha通道 alpha通道的概念很简单。之前是写RGB结果,现在改为写RGBA: // Ouput data : it's now a vec4 out vec4 color; 前三个分量仍可以通过混合操作符(swizzle operator).xyz访问,最后一个分量通过.a访问: color.a = 0.3; 不太直观,但alpha = 不透明度;因此alpha =
本章介绍Python中最有用的内置类型之一:列表(list)。你还将进一步学习关于对象的知识 以及同一个对象拥有多个名称时会发生什么。 列表是一个序列 与字符串类似,列表 是由多个值组成的序列。在字符串中,每个值都是字符; 在列表中,值可以是任何数据类型。列表中的值称为 元素(element) ,有时也被称为 项(item) 。 创建新列表的方法有多种;最简单的方法是用方括号( [ 和 ] )将元
描述 SQL 注入,或者 SQLi 允许黑客将 SQL 语句注入到目标中并访问它们的数据库。它的潜力是无穷的,通常使其成为高回报的漏洞,例如,攻击者能够执行所有或一些 CURD 操作(创建、读取、更新、删除)来获取数据库信息。攻击者甚至能够完成远程命令执行。 SQLi 攻击通常是未转义输入的结果,输入被传给站点,并用作数据库查询的一部分。它的一个例子是: $name = $_GET['name']